Possibility of Ballroom Dancing as a Professional Career

Ballroom dancing is a popular form of social and competitive dance, which has been around for centuries. With the rise of television shows such as “Dancing with the Stars” and “So You Think You Can Dance,” ballroom dancing has seen a surge in popularity and visibility. As a result, more and more people are considering ballroom dancing as a potential professional career.

But is it possible to make a living from ballroom dancing? The answer is yes, but it takes dedication, hard work, and a lot of practice. Professional ballroom dancers must be skilled in a variety of dance styles, including the waltz, foxtrot, tango, and cha-cha. They must be able to perform the steps accurately and with grace and style. Professional ballroom dancers often compete in competitions and perform in shows, and they may also teach lessons.

How to Become a Professional Ballroom Dancer

The first step to becoming a professional ballroom dancer is to find a good teacher. Look for someone who has experience teaching and competing in ballroom dancing. They should be able to provide you with the proper techniques and tips for success.

Once you’ve found a teacher, it’s important to practice regularly. You should practice at least twice a week, and the more you practice, the better you’ll become. Make sure to focus on perfecting your technique and improving your skills.

When you’ve reached a certain level of proficiency, you may want to start competing in ballroom dancing competitions. This will give you the opportunity to showcase your talent and gain recognition in the ballroom dancing community.

The Benefits of Being a Professional Ballroom Dancer

There are many benefits to being a professional ballroom dancer. You’ll have the opportunity to travel to different places, meet new people, and experience different cultures. You’ll also have the chance to perform in front of large audiences, which is a great feeling.

In addition, you’ll be able to make a good living from ballroom dancing. Professional ballroom dancers can make anywhere from a few hundred dollars to several thousand dollars per performance, depending on the level of competition and the type of event.

Finally, being a professional ballroom dancer can be a great way to stay in shape and stay healthy. Ballroom dancing is a great form of exercise, and it’s a great way to stay active and have fun.

Conclusion

Ballroom dancing can be a rewarding and lucrative profession, but it requires dedication and hard work. If you’re willing to put in the time and effort, you can make a living as a professional ballroom dancer. With the right teacher and lots of practice, you can become a successful ballroom dancer.
